Adjective [English]

Etymology: From hyper- + cholinergic. Etymology templates: {{prefix|en|hyper|cholinergic}} hyper- + cholinergic Head templates: {{en-adj|-}} hypercholinergic (not comparable)
  1. Excessively cholinergic Tags: not-comparable
